Eaton FAZ Series Circuit Breakers


The FAZ series by Eaton offers a wide range of quality, highly reliable and safe circuit breakers. Eaton’s FAZ DIN rail mountable circuit breaker is designed for use in control panel applications.

Features and Benefits


• The Eaton miniature circuit breaker has a current limiting design, providing short circuit interruption to reduce let-through energy, which can damage the circuit.
• Rated currents up to 63A.
• The toggle can be sealed in both the on and off position where required, and the trip-free design means that the breaker cannot be defeated by holding the handle in the on position.
• Reliable and safe operation with six levels of thermal-magnetic over-current protection.
• Red or green light indicates the contact position.
• Easy installation.
• Suitable for supplementary protection.

Eaton MCB, 240 to 415V AC Voltage Rating, 10kA Breaking Capacity - FAZ Series - 278760 FAZ-C16/2


Use this Eaton MCB in your branch service applications to protect electrical circuits against overcurrent. The device provides short-circuit interruption to reduce let-through energy and minimise potential damage. This protects equipment and prevents costly downtime by increasing safety and limiting risks like electrical shocks and fires. You can easily determine the contact position using the status indicator, which will light either red or green. Thermal-magnetic overcurrent protection provides dual safeguarding against both overcurrent and overheating. You can use this MCB for power supplies and control instrumentation.

• Trip-free mechanism prevents tampering and makes it impossible to hold the toggle in the ON position when the system is faulty
• DIN-rail mounting allows for installation in confined spaces
• Robust plastic housing resists corrosion for durability

What's the difference between an MCB and RCD?


An RCD is a targeted electrical safety device that protects against risks like electrocution when people touch exposed wires or when there are earthing faults. An MCB protects a circuit in general, while an RCD is directly linked to a circuit and immediately cuts power supplies to interrupt potentially hazardous currents.
